Output 61230d8902d93b20442e98adf9636d9d1ca4596de5a4d540c136ff84b54a02e6:0

value
46420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e665bad7614ea349a912d13cf7d92e7b2a43944 OP_EQUAL
address
3DDMggSvcGEW7e1qUg7kL9PRk6U9kwnkqZ
transaction
61230d8902d93b20442e98adf9636d9d1ca4596de5a4d540c136ff84b54a02e6
confirmations
199133
spent
true